We received an email today from Planning Aid Scotland;- they are running a new free training programme from January to March 2026.

Details below pasted verbatim'- 

"Planning Aid Scotland are pleased to share our new programme of free training funded by the Scottish Government through the National Planning Hub.

The training is free and open to anyone across Scotland.
It provides a clear introduction to engaging with the planning system, with a particular focus on renewable energy, community engagement and place-based planning.

The sessions are available to any community or individuals across Scotland who want to engage more confidently in decisions that affect their places.

The programme includes the following sessions:

How to engage your community: A practical introduction
Understanding renewable energy and planning: Part 1
Understanding renewable energy and planning: Part 2
Local Place Plans: Knowing the essentials
Ask Away: Local Place Plans
Beyond the survey: Creative approaches to community engagement
Where water meets land: Offshore wind & how it connects to the grid
Understanding the electricity network & how power line routes are chosen
How to create your project management plan
Online & engaged: Learn how to use Placecheck
How to analyse community feedback
How to benefit from a renewable energy as a community

This is a one-off programme of sessions and will not be repeated, so we encourage early booking. All sessions will be delivered in early 2026 and will be recorded, with recordings available to rewatch for three months after delivery.
